What is LA Fitness?

LA Fitness is a popular gym chain with over 700 locations across the United States and Canada. They offer a variety of equipment and services such as weightlifting areas, cardio machines, group fitness classes, and personal training.

Founded in California in 1984, LA Fitness has grown over the years to become one of the largest gym chains in North America. Their facilities are equipped with state-of-the-art equipment and amenities such as swimming pools, basketball courts, saunas, and even kids’ clubs.

The Cost of Personal Training at LA Fitness

The cost of personal training at LA Fitness can vary depending on factors such as location, trainer experience level, and the number of sessions purchased. On average, sessions can range from $35 to $70 per hour, with discounts offered for purchasing multiple sessions at once.

While this may seem like a significant investment, it’s important to remember that personal training is not just paying for someone to tell you what exercises to do. It’s an investment in your health and well-being, with the potential for long-term benefits.

How to Get Started with A Personal Trainer at LA Fitness

Whether you are new to LA Fitness or have been a member for some time now, getting started with one of our personal trainers is simple. The first step is to schedule a complimentary fitness assessment, where you will be asked about your goals, current physical condition, and any limitations you may have. This assessment helps our trainers understand your needs better and create a personalized plan.

Once the initial assessment is complete, your trainer will work with you to determine the frequency of sessions and develop a training schedule that best suits your lifestyle. Sessions are typically scheduled at least twice a week and are tailored to fit your availability and budget.
